ZUM4858555: Jul 07, 1953 - The Defiant King Return to Cambodia... Demands Complete Independence for His Country. King Norodom Sihanouk of Cambodia received a great welcome when he returned to his country recently - from Siam to which he fled as part of his campaign for Cambodia's Independence from France. Although he has returned to Cambodia he refuses to re-enter his capital until his campaign has been won. He is supported by what has been termed as the most loyal soldiers in the world - Cambodians, mostly barefoot - and all carrying wooden rifles...
